- W2560262717 abstract "The photocatalytic decoloration of Neutral Red (NR) dye in aqueous solutions on various metal oxide (MO) photocatalysts (such CeO2, TiO2 and ZnO) has been investigated under visible light irradiation. The significance of addition of β-Cyclodextrin (β-CD) on the photocatalytic performance of the above catalysts has also been investigated. The interaction between semiconductors and β-CD were characterized in detail by FE-SEM, X-ray diffraction, and UV-vis Diffuse Reflectance spectral analyses. The analytical results indicated that the addition of β-CD shows no change in the lattice structure, crystalline features of semiconductors. The experiments were carried out to study the factors influencing the photocatalytic decoloration, such as the initial concentration of dye solution, catalyst concentration, illumination time and pH. The experimental results show that catalytic system bounded with β-CD exhibits superior photocatalytic activity than that of bare catalyst systems. The decoloration rate was pH dependent." @default.
